One of the best features of UPVC is its capability to be strengthened by other materials. Galvanised steel as well as hardened aluminium can be added to the hollow body to strengthen the uPVC window frame or door. The result is a strong and extremely durable piece of uPVC that doesn't require painting.

One of the best ways to improve the security of a uPVC window lock upvc is to put in the sash jammer. The jamming devices stop burglars from opening the window.

To ensure greater security, many uPVC windows are equipped with multi-locking systems. Multi-locking systems will ensure that the window is secure at different points around the sash.

Security can be further enhanced by installing anti-snap locks. Anti-snap locks are specially designed to stop the barrel of the lock from snapping.

However, the best security is in the material used. uPVC is a top-quality, sturdy polymer that is extremely tough. If you're looking for a secure uPVC window, you should look for a Secured By Design or Secured by Design kit mark.

Lastly, if you are planning on replacing your current wickes upvc windows windows, ensure they are compliant with PAS 24: 2016. Having a uPVC window that is compliant with these standards will enhance the security of your home.

To change the handle, you must remove two screws located at the base of the handle. This will allow you to install the new handle. There are a variety of handles. You can pick a style that complements your window style and locks with espag.

Replacement window handles are simple to install. Be sure that the direction of the espag lock is precisely. Also, take note of the distance between the back and the window. It is a good idea for aluminum windows to have the step height of 21mm, and uPVC windows 9mm.

Cockspur handles are commonly found on older frames. These handles are typically installed with three to four screws. Professional window installers can take care of the measurement for you.

Cadenza handles are more rigid and are more difficult to locate. For these, you may want to shop at the local home improvement store. Make sure you purchase an additional handle that is the same step height as your window.
